Among his eleven published books, Rudd has stated that The Art of Contemplation is his personal favorite, underscoring the importance he places on this core practice.

The journey begins with the simplest and most foundational step: pausing. Rudd posits that to contemplate effectively, we must first cultivate a sense of spaciousness in our lives. He uses the metaphor of dropping a pebble into a pool of water; if the water is turbulent and disturbed, you cannot see the ripples clearly.

A key theme within the text is the "Pause." Rudd, whose background includes poetry and mysticism, writes with a lyrical precision about the micro-moments of life. He argues that the pause is the portal. In the context of the Gene Keys, this is where the "Shadow" (the repressed or reactive state) can shift into the "Gift" (the creative, authentic state).
